When You Should Think About Getting Life Insurance

It is important that you know what to expect when purchasing life insurance. You should know where you can learn about insurance and who you should direct your questions towards. Use the following tips as a starting point.

Be careful to not buy too much or too little insurance coverage. The general rule of thumb is to have at least 5 to 7 times your current salary as your benefit amount. Keep in mind what will have to be covered based on your families needs. Many people also make the mistake of buying too much and end up with inflated insurance premiums for coverage they don’t really need.

Once you have determined you need life insurance, next you need to figure out how much you need. There are several online calculators you can use, and some other formulas an insurance agent can help you with. If you want a ballpark figure quickly, take your salary and multiply it by 8. This will give you an estimate of how much life insurance you need.

When you are consulting an advisor to assist you in your search for a life insurance policy, you should know how the advisor is paid for his or her services. Discover if they are compensated through commission or fee. With commission involved, you should look at all the alternative products out there because the advisor may have their own interests in mind.

Lower the cost of life insurance by quitting smoking. Smoking is one of the biggest health risk factors from an insurance standpoint, but some life insurers will reduce your rates with just one year of being smoke-free. After two to three years of non-smoking status, some insurance companies will put individuals into the standard rate class, reducing premiums substantially.

Buy the right amount of life insurance to cover all of your needs. Skimping on life insurance is not a good idea. Term insurance, especially, is very affordable, so make sure you get as much insurance as you need. For a rule of thumb, consider buying insurance that equals approximately 6 to 10 times your income.

If you want to make sure your life insurance premiums are as low as possible, you should get life insurance through a financial advisor instead of a broker. The reason is because brokers get their pay by a commission from the policy you choose, and therefore, they may try to get you to purchase a higher life insurance policy than you need. Advisors are charged a flat fee, so the decision you make does not affect their pay. Therefore, they are more likely to have your best interests in mind.

The last thing your life insurance has to be is complicated. Make sure that you’re always keeping things as simple as possible. If and when you pass on, your family should be able to get the money quickly without anything there to hold the payments back. The simpler things are, the easier the money comes in.

People under the age of 50 may want to opt for term life insurance as opposed to whole life insurance. Once you’re 50, the rates are fairly steep and hard to keep up with. Under 50; however, and the term payments are reduced significantly and the policies are much easier to carry.

Making the necessary lifestyle changes can help you save money on your life insurance premiums. Remember that being a smoker, a drinker, being significantly overweight, or being in generally poor health altogether can result in higher monthly and yearly premiums, because the life insurance company sees you as a much bigger risk.

Life insurance is nearly a necessity with funeral costs being as high as they are. When you are looking to take out a life insurance policy consider a lot of factors, like how old you are, your state of health, and even if you are a smoker. All of these can affect your rates.

If you smoke cigarettes or cigars or chew tobacco, you could save some money on your life insurance policy by quitting. Insurance companies don’t care whether you smoke socially or smoke several packs per day. So, even a “light” habit could cost you. Even young smokers pay more for life insurance than they would if they did not smoke, due to the higher risk of health problems.

Make sure you pay your life insurance premium payments on time. While most companies allow a grace period for late payments, consistent late payments can reduce your available cash value or result in policy cancellation. Depending on your age and health, getting a policy reinstated or finding a new one could be much more expensive than your original policy.
